Bel Hotel Oléron Thalasso and Spa, MGallery Collection has opened on the French island Île d'Oléron off the country’s western coast with a 27-treatment-room spa.

Between the Atlantic-facing plage de Gatseau and the island’s pine forests, the 102-key property’s new look is the result of a major redesign of the original Novotel Thalassa, which had been built in the 1970s. The property is located in the Natura 2000-classified ecologically protected area of of Saint-Trojan-les-Bains.

The transformation saw MGallery Collection’s parent brand Accor collaborate with CLR Hôtels, a subsidiary of the French Entertainment and leisure enterprise CGR group – which is known as the country’s largest cinema Operator.

The spa

The property’s thalasso spa has 27 treatment rooms, and an indoor Swimming pool framed by a mezzanine.

There is also a hammam, hot tub, glass-walled sauna and a herbal tea room.

Phytomer is the treatment partner for therapies at the spa, offering marine beauty treatments, massages and seaweed wraps among other services. 

The brand’s sea-inspired treatments are also woven into the experience within two of the property’s suites. A room facing the sea, called La Lumineuse, room features a selection of maritime fiction and sea-inspired bathing rituals are on offer. A forest-facing suite called La Domaniale offers forest baths and seaweed treatments. These therapies are inspired by the Japanese forest-bathing practice of shrinrin-yoku.

There is also a Fitness centre and an outdoor Yoga area that looks onto the sea. 

Other leisure activities available include forest breathwork sessions, paddleboarding, kayaking and cycling.

The hotel has a Restaurant by Michelin-starred chef Pierre Gagnaire called OYAT – Cuisine des Dunes Pierre Gagnaire, which serves gourmet local cuisine such as seafood.

There is also a beach bar and a cocktail bar – called Cocktail Dune.

MGallery Collection

There are 125 boutique hotels currently operating under the MGallery Hotel Collection brand with 55 more in the Development pipeline.

The MGallery Collection is part of the Hospitality group Accor, which has a portfolio of more than 5,8000 properties in more than 110 countries.
